Thank youUnfortunately, this seems to be a Helios problem. I can set a button to output “1” and another button to output “2” and if I use Helios and press both buttons, I get “1122” showing each button is pressed twice. However, as you can read from this post, GPT and LAN are both working as intended…. I can type out entire messages. It’s when it goes through Helios that it’s going berserk.
It’s definitely a combination of a network problem and Helios.
I can confirm Helios is working fine under Win10 as I currently have my sim setup on a Win10 PC with BMS and Helios on the same PC and everything is working fine, so it has something to do with the network.
I can confirm that the GPT and LAN programs are working fine because I can type out entire messages via those programs over the network.
But mix network and Helios and you start getting issues.My next test is to run Helios on network but have the slave PC be on Win7 instead of Win10, but considering I just finalized my current setup, I might not get to do this for a while.
